About 3 The Drift
3 The Drift is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Elsworth, Cambridge, Cambridge (CB23 4JN). It has a recorded floor area of 95 m² (around 1023 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(July 2015) shows an E (score 47),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 80), a 2-band jump. Main heating runs on oil. The latest certificate is from July 2015,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. Our model identifies extension potential, subject to local planning policy.
At 95 m² it sits well below the postcode median (160 m² across 8 EPCs), making it one of the more compact homes locally. It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 88% of similar EPCs). 2 planning records sit against the property, 2 approved, 0 refused. Past consents include an extension and a garage conversion,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Across 2001–2015, sale prices on this property compounded at 7.5%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£388,000 is 19.4% above the 2015 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£318/sq ft) was about 86.7% above the typical sold price in the postcode. 11 years since the last transfer (November 2015).
